🛡️ Renters Insurance — Estimated Cost

Estimated range for Washington at $20,000 – $24,999 of personal property

$14–$16/ monthEstimate — not a quote

About $168–$184 a year.

Based on what Washington renters actually paid: NAIC industry data for 2023 (average HO-4 premium, 769,175 policy-years), adjusted to July 2026 with the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ics tenants' insurance index. It is a market average, not a price for this building and not a price for you.

Your own price depends most on your credit-based insurance score, your claims history and which carrier you choose. In published Ohio figures the same coverage ranges from $127 a year at excellent credit to $933 at poor credit. We do not ask for any of that, so we cannot narrow this for you.
